Rosselkhoznadzor Initiates Registration of First Pork Producers for Export to China

Rosselkoznadzor expects pork exports to China to begin within the next two months. Currently, representatives of the supervisory authority are in the process of submitting information to the Chinese registration system for three Russian producers willing to start exporting pork to China, the Rosselkhoznadzor’s press service told Veterinary Medicine and Life.

“Currently, the service is in the process of submitting information to the Chinese registration system for three Russian producers visited by Chinese professionals in December 2023,” stated the Rosselkhoznadzor.

The representatives of the authority also confirmed that they will send a report on the implementation of the recommendations provided by their Chinese counterparts during the visit.

“The Service expects Russian pork exports to China to begin within the next two months,” announced the Rosselkhoznadzor.

According to Interfax, the Miratorg argo-industrial holding has finalized the initial agreements for the export of pork to China. “We’re preparing to ship the first batch of pork from our production facility in Belgorod region. We have sealed the first deals with Chinese clients and adjusted our product range according to the preferences of local cuisine. There are certain items that have high demand in China but are not popular among Russian consumers. Securing markets for such products significantly cuts the cost of basic meat products for the manufacturer and supports production growth,” stated Miratorg’s press service as quoted by the Rosselkhoznadzor.

It took over 7 years for the Rosselkhoznadzor to finally establish the potential for Russian pork to enter the Chinese market. The multi-stage process involved negotiations, visits by Chinese representatives to Russia to evaluate the Russian pig products safety control system, and providing comprehensive information requested by GAC.

In September 2023, China lifted sanitary restrictions on African swine fever (ASF) that had been in place for Russia since 2008.

In December, GAC inspectors visited Russia to assess the veterinary control system and the operations of Rosselkhoznadzor’s research institutions. They toured pig farms and conducted audits on the corresponding production sites.

The key document, namely the protocol on control, quarantine, and veterinary regulations for the export of Russian pork to China, was signed by Sergei Dankvert, the Head of Rosselkhoznadzor, and Yu Jianhua, the Head of the General Administration of Customs (GAC) of the People's Republic of China, on December 19, 2023.

At the end of December, the Rosselkhoznadzor approved the veterinary certificate for the pork export to China.

Today, China imports 2.5–3 million tons of pork annually. Russian pork producers aim to capture 5–10% of this market, exporting 150,000–200,000 tons of pork each year. This is our immediate target for the next 1-2 years, Yuri Kovalev, General Director of the National Union of Pig Breeders, told V&L.
